Year 11 student Emily Shields has recorded her own moving rendition of the famous classical piece ‘Pie Jesu’. Emily is supporting St Paul’s International Projects, and made her own CD and accompanying video which we’re delighted to show below. All proceeds from the sale of Emily’s CD will be donated to St Paul’s International Projects. […]
